Francisco de Zurbaran and Caravaggio were known for their masterful use of
Sonja [21]
C. Chiaroscruro

If you look at both Zurbaran and Caravaggio’s works, you’ll notice a very dramatic manipulation of light and shading. This use of intense shading is called chiaroscruro.

Can someone please give a brief summary of musical style of Johann Christian Bach and whether or not it adheres to traditional C
Kitty [74]

Johann Christian Bach was a galant-style German composer of Italian opera during the early Classical period, and the youngest son of famed Baroque composer Johann Sebastian Bach.
